I'm a Liverpool fan and when he signed for us there was a fair bit of fuss, coz he 'looked' like he should be playing for one of the more traditionally direct teams.

However, it amazed me how that guy managed to keep possession for us, NOT by heading or chesting down the high balls, but by always using those long legs to just toe poke the ball to a team-mate when as it looked like he was about to lose control of the ball, thus drawing defenders out of position. The guy's an under-rated gem.
